// ==========================================
// PINCH TO ZOOM MODULE
// ==========================================
const PinchZoom = {
state: {
active: false,
startDist: 0,
startScale: 1,
lastRatio: 1
},
init() {
// Attach listeners to the container to capture gestures anywhere on the viewer
elements.container.addEventListener('touchstart', this.onStart.bind(this), { passive: false });
elements.container.addEventListener('touchmove', this.onMove.bind(this), { passive: false });
elements.container.addEventListener('touchend', this.onEnd.bind(this));
},
getDistance(e) {
return Math.hypot(
e.touches[0].clientX - e.touches[1].clientX,
e.touches[0].clientY - e.touches[1].clientY
);
},
getCenter(e) {
return {
x: (e.touches[0].clientX + e.touches[1].clientX) / 2,
y: (e.touches[0].clientY + e.touches[1].clientY) / 2
};
},
onStart(e) {
if (e.touches.length === 2) {
e.preventDefault(); // Prevent native browser zoom/pan
this.state.active = true;
this.state.startDist = this.getDistance(e);
this.state.startScale = config.scale;
this.state.lastRatio = 1;
// Calculate transform origin based on finger position relative to viewer
const center = this.getCenter(e);
const rect = elements.viewer.getBoundingClientRect();
// The viewer might be scrolled, getBoundingClientRect handles that
const originX = center.x - rect.left;
const originY = center.y - rect.top;
// Set transform origin so we zoom into the space between fingers
elements.viewer.style.transformOrigin = `${originX}px ${originY}px`;
elements.viewer.style.transition = 'none';
}
},
onMove(e) {
if (this.state.active && e.touches.length === 2) {
e.preventDefault();
const dist = this.getDistance(e);
const ratio = dist / this.state.startDist;
this.state.lastRatio = ratio;
// Apply temporary visual scale using CSS transform
// This is performant (60fps) compared to re-rendering canvas
elements.viewer.style.transform = `scale(${ratio})`;
}
},
onEnd(e) {
if (this.state.active && e.touches.length < 2) {
this.state.active = false;
// Calculate new final scale
let newScale = this.state.startScale * this.state.lastRatio;
// Clamp scale to reasonable limits (0.25x to 5.0x)
newScale = Math.max(0.25, Math.min(newScale, 5.0));
// Reset CSS transform
elements.viewer.style.transform = 'none';
elements.viewer.style.transformOrigin = 'center top';
// Apply new scale to config
config.scale = newScale;
config.currentScaleValue = newScale.toString();
// Update UI Dropdown
this.updateScaleDropdown(newScale);
// Re-render PDF at new resolution (crisp text)
initViewer();
}
},
updateScaleDropdown(scaleVal) {
// Check if value exists in dropdown
const rounded = Math.round(scaleVal * 100) / 100;
let exists = false;
// Try to find exact match
for(let option of elements.scaleSelect.options) {
if (Math.abs(parseFloat(option.value) - scaleVal) < 0.05) {
elements.scaleSelect.value = option.value;
exists = true;
break;
}
}
// If no match, add custom option
if (!exists) {
const opt = document.createElement('option');
opt.value = scaleVal;
opt.textContent = `${Math.round(scaleVal * 100)}%`;
elements.scaleSelect.appendChild(opt);
elements.scaleSelect.value = scaleVal;
}
}
};
// ==========================================
// INDEXED DB CACHE
// ==========================================
const PDFCache = {
dbName: 'PDFViewerCache',
storeName: 'pdfs',
MAX_TOTAL_SIZE: 100 * 1024 * 1024, // 100MB limit
async open() {
return new Promise((resolve, reject) => {
const request = indexedDB.open(this.dbName, 1);
request.onerror = () => reject(request.error);
request.onsuccess = () => resolve(request.result);
request.onupgradeneeded = (e) => {
const db = e.target.result;
if (!db.objectStoreNames.contains(this.storeName)) {
db.createObjectStore(this.storeName);
}
};
});
},
async get(url) {
try {
const db = await this.open();
const record = await new Promise((resolve, reject) => {
const tx = db.transaction(this.storeName, 'readonly');
const req = tx.objectStore(this.storeName).get(url);
req.onerror = () => reject(req.error);
req.onsuccess = () => resolve(req.result);
});
if (!record) return null;
const data = record.data || record;
if (record.data) {
this.touch(url, record);
}
return data;
} catch (err) {
console.warn('PDFCache get error:', err);
return null;
}
},
async touch(url, record) {
try {
const db = await this.open();
const tx = db.transaction(this.storeName, 'readwrite');
record.timestamp = Date.now();
tx.objectStore(this.storeName).put(record, url);
} catch(e) {}
},
async put(url, data) {
try {
const newSize = data.byteLength;
const db = await this.open();
const tx = db.transaction(this.storeName, 'readwrite');
const store = tx.objectStore(this.storeName);
let currentSize = 0;
const entries = [];
await new Promise((resolve) => {
const req = store.openCursor();
req.onsuccess = (e) => {
const cursor = e.target.result;
if (cursor) {
if (cursor.key !== url) {
const val = cursor.value;
const itemSize = (val.data || val).byteLength || 0;
const itemTime = val.timestamp || 0;
currentSize += itemSize;
entries.push({ key: cursor.key, size: itemSize, timestamp: itemTime });
}
cursor.continue();
} else {
resolve();
}
};
req.onerror = () => resolve();
});
if (currentSize + newSize > this.MAX_TOTAL_SIZE) {
entries.sort((a, b) => a.timestamp - b.timestamp);
while (entries.length > 0 && (currentSize + newSize > this.MAX_TOTAL_SIZE)) {
const entry = entries.shift();
store.delete(entry.key);
currentSize -= entry.size;
console.log(`[PDFCache] Evicting ${entry.key} to free space.`);
}
}
const record = { data: data, timestamp: Date.now() };
store.put(record, url);
return new Promise((resolve) => {
tx.oncomplete = () => resolve();
tx.onerror = () => resolve();
});
} catch (err) {
console.warn('PDFCache put error:', err);
}
}
};
